V&A plans more redevelopments

The Victoria & Albert Museum will tomorrow announce plans for a £150m redevelopment of the museum over the next ten years, including a £4m investment in design over the next 12 months.

Architect Eva Jiricna will head a team that will oversee and implement the project. The first phase of the programme, an outlay of £30m over the next five years, includes plans for galleries, entrance and garden areas.
